Job Description

The Director of Product Governance will represent product management and development in firm‑wide initiatives, actively participating in the product team effort to maintain and improve the product line‑up.

You will have regular exposure to the heads of Investment Management, General Counsels Organization, Operations, and Risk in order to facilitate changes to investment products and will be a structural expert in vehicles for delivery of investment strategies, including mutual funds, variable products, ETFs and closed‑end funds.

Requirements

Ability to influence and collaborate with or lead across the organization and at all levels to drive results.

Strong analytical and problem‑solving skills using data to identify trends and issues and potential ways to solve the issue.

Experience with assigned product including understanding of compliance rules and regulations for product and industry.

A solid understanding of concepts related to assigned product and ability to explain these to others.

Project management experience.

Series 7 (or SIE and Series 7 top off exam) and 66 (or 63 & 65 combined) or the ability to obtain within a defined period of time.

Base Pay Salary

The estimated base salary for this role is $147,400 - $180,100 per year. We have a pay‑for‑performance compensation philosophy. Your initial total compensation may vary based on job‑related knowledge, skills, experience, and geographical work location. In addition, most of our roles are eligible for variable pay in the form of bonus, commissions, and/or long‑term incentives depending on the role. We also have a competitive and comprehensive benefits program that supports all aspects of your health and well‑being, including but not limited to vacation time, sick time, 401(k), and health, dental and life insurances.
